vaadin
@vaadin
The Open-Source Web App Platform for Java Developers Create modern full-stack web apps at lightning speed with first-party support.
💡 Did you know you can add native sharing to your Vaadin app with just one line of Java? The Web Share API can be triggered from #Java using Page.executeJs—super handy for mobile users who expect a built-in share button. See how it works 👉 bit.ly/3TVOXtg
Not sure when to use #Vaadin Notifications vs. Web or Push? 🤔 This latest guide by @MattiTahvonen helps you compare your options and decide what works best for your app. Check it out! 🔗 bit.ly/4lzHWul
Vaadin 24.8 brings reactivity to Vaadin Flow with Signals—a simpler way to manage state and keep UIs in sync. Watch the full live demo and learn how to start using Signals in your #Java apps! 👇 🔗 bit.ly/44MWBuJ
We’re going live in 1 hour! See how Vaadin 24.8 Signals make #VaadinFlow reactive — no more boilerplate to keep UI and state in sync. Get ready for a live demo and Q&A with @leifastrand. Join here 👉 bit.ly/44xJNZ8

Missed the Vaadin 24.8 livestream? Get all the latest updates on Flow, Hilla, Copilot, Control Center & more — with live demos directly from our Product Team. 🔗 Watch here: bit.ly/4eDLY22
Reactive frameworks changed front-end dev: update state, the UI just works. Now, #VaadinFlow does the same for #Java devs with Signals in 24.8. See what’s possible in our live webinar + demo with @leifastrand. 📆 July 9th @ 15:00 CEST Save your spot: bit.ly/4ez5nRx

Vaadin makes it easy for #Java devs to build mobile-friendly business apps. Ready to take your mobile UX even further? Check out @MattiTahvonen's 5 quick tips to help your app feel native on any device👇 bit.ly/4k61DIu

We’re going live in 1 hour! 🎬 Get a firsthand look at Vaadin 24.8’s latest updates — including Flow, Hilla, the Design System, Copilot, Control Center, and the Modernization Toolkit. Don’t miss the live demos! 👉 Join here: bit.ly/43U0izS
Vaadin 24.8 = smoother DX + stronger type safety for Hilla! 🔹 New Translation API for server-side localization 🔹 Lazy-loaded routes = smaller bundles, faster loads 🔹 Kotlin → TypeScript types with nullability support 🔹 Custom HTTP status codes 👉 bit.ly/4jUuOOv
📦 New in @vaadin 24.8: simplified Upload & Download APIs! In this new video, I show how to use the new API 🎬 + share working code 👇
📣 The agenda for #VaadinCreate 2025 is live! Discover two days packed with insights on #Java, web app modernization, UX design, and full-stack development led by Vaadin experts and industry leaders. Grab your early-bird ticket by June 30! 👇 bit.ly/45Bm6l0

With the European Accessibility Act starting end of June, is your app ready to meet the new standards? Modernizing your Vaadin 7, 8, or 14 app now helps you: 🔹Deliver inclusive UX 🔹Avoid costly rework 🔹Reduce technical debt See how #Vaadin24 can help: bit.ly/3Ge9oOB

Join us on June 25 at 6:30 PM CET for a live walkthrough of Vaadin 24.8, featuring updates to Flow, Hilla, Design System, Copilot, Control Center, and Modernization Toolkit — with live demos. Watch here 👉 bit.ly/43O9w0m
Ready to ship modern, accessible #Java apps faster? Vaadin 24.8 has just landed – with smarter tools, new components & better UX out of the box! See what’s new 👉 bit.ly/442ifuM

See how Rewix scaled from legacy tech to a modern SaaS B2B platform — handling millions of orders with ease, thanks to Vaadin’s full-stack Java framework. Read the full story 👉 bit.ly/4egMmDp

🎉 New in @vaadin 24.7: Easily align components left, center & right in a HorizontalLayout – no wrappers needed! Group items individually to start, center, or end. Check out my code demo!
1 hour to go! Join us live at 15:00 CEST for a roundtable on what makes Java projects succeed in 2025. Save your seat 👉 bit.ly/4kA1XzY

"How do I draw a line between Vaadin components?" A great question from #JCON2025! @MattiTahvonen explores 3 ways to connect UI elements in #VaadinFlow including pure #Java + a handy LeaderLine wrapper. 👉 bit.ly/451rTzX

What makes a #Java project succeed in 2025? Join @simas_ch, @rbrki07 @RichardFichtner & @FrankDelporte for a real-talk roundtable on team setup, tech stack, maintainability & more. 📅 June 4 – 15:00 CEST Save your seat 👉 bit.ly/45AW8xJ

What really shapes the success of a Java project in 2025? 🤔 Join a live roundtable with seasoned Java devs sharing what works—and what doesn’t—from real-world projects. Hosted by Miikka from #Vaadin & Vaadin Champions. 📅 June 4 @ 15:00 CEST Join at 👉 bit.ly/4dBtXRo
